Abstract
The problem of void formation in composites processing is very important since the physical and mechanical properties as well as the finish of the product are strongly influenced by the presence of voids. Examples of properties that are adversely affected by voids are the strength and the weather resistance of the composite. The knowl edge about void formation in the RTM process is still very limited compared to what is known about autoclave production of composites, and it is not clear whether the voids are created by diffusion growth, mechanical entrapment or some other mechanism.
